The Psylo concept is really brilliant. However, several points prevent me from subscribing. The price of $10 per month remains psychologically a barrier for me and probably for many other users. An entry price of $3-4 would allow wider adoption. Privacy should be a human right and not depend on income. I understand the team needs to make a living but $10 per month is too much for me. The concept deserves to be accessible to as many people as possible. The ergonomics are average: impossible to easily create a widget to access your silos. You have to manually copy the link then create a shortcut by hand. For a power user it's fine but it lacks practicality for the average person. The UI/UX is also improvable. It would be great to be able to use Psylo as a regular web browser without a subscription. With its anti-fingerprinting advances, it would already be the best privacy-oriented iOS browser, even without the proxy network. One question bothers me: when Psylo is set as the default browser, do webviews from third-party apps also use the silo system? This would be important to clarify. For now, I won't subscribe to the service due to the price, but I'll closely monitor the project's evolution as the team clearly has the skills to revolutionize private browsing on iOS.
The silo concept plus a proxy is a unique concept and works well. Will use for a year and watch pricing and features before renewing. Minor critiques: text size isn’t adjustable and can be hard to read on some social sites. Also 50gb of data per month goes quickly if consuming video content and should be 200gb minimum as most VPNs don’t have limits for similar price. Keep up the good work!
Here are the two reasons I deleted it. (1) It costs $120 or $99 per year, which is insane when all the other browsers are free. If it was 30 bucks a year, it would be more reasonable. (2) There is no option to share. This is a dealbreaker for me because I frequently email links to people if I want them to see something interesting. If they add this common feature that all of my other browsers have, I might reconsider, but that price is still pretty high.
